Control Systems and Computers, N5, 2019, Статья 1
https://doi.org/10.15407/csc.2019.05.005
Rytsar B.Ye. A New Method for Symmetry Recognition in Boolean Functions Based on the Set-Theoretical Logic Differentiation. II. Control Systems and Computers. 2019. № 5. pp. 5-11.
УДК 519.713
Б.Е. Рыцар, доктор технических наук, профессор, кафедра радиоэлектронных устройств и систем Национальный университет «Львовская политехника», ул. С. Бандеры, 12, Львов, 79013, Украина, E-mail: bohdanrytsar@gmail.com
НОВЫЙ МЕТОД РАСПОЗНАВАНИЯ СИММЕТРИИ В БЫЛО В ФУНКЦИЯХ НА ОСНОВЕ ТЕОРЕТИКО-МНОЖЕСТВЕННЫЕ ЛОГИКОВОГО ДИФФЕРЕНЦИРОВАНИЕ. II
Введение. Симметричные было в функции благодаря своим специфическим свойствам имеют широкое применение в проектировании цифровых устройств, телекоммуникациях, криптографии и тому подобное. Поскольку было в функции могут иметь различные типы симметрии с присущими им особенностями, важно уметь их распознавать как можно простыми средствами. Однако проблема осложняется тем, что, с одной стороны, функции могут быть как одного типа, так и смешанного, а также как полностью симметричными, так и частично симметричными, а с другой стороны, сама функция может быть не полностью определена, то есть заданная частично, или задана ДНФ. Современные методы распознавания типов симметрии основываются преимущественно на аналитическом подходе (раскладе Шеннона), визуальном методе, аналитическом вычислении логикових производных и т.д., слишком сложные по реализации и мало эффективны для функций больших размеров и особенно, когда они заданы частично.
Цель статьи — разработать простой для реализации метод распознавания различных типов полных и частных симметрий как в полных, так и частично заданных было в функциях.
Методы. В статье предложен новый метод распознавания различных типов полных и частных симметрий, таких как полисиметрия, простая симметрия и антисимметрии, как в полностью, так и отчасти заданных функциях на основе численного теоретико-множественного логикового дифференцировки. Алгоритм метода основывается на теореме о распознавании различных типов частных симметрий, который по сравнению с известными имеет относительно меньшую вычислительную сложность за счет сравнительно меньшего количества операций и процедур, необходимых для выполнения поставленной задачи.
Результат. Справедливость доказанной теоремы свидетельствуют примеры распознавания различных типов полных и частных симметрий как в полностью заданных функциях (часть I), так и частично заданных функциях (часть II), в том числе заданных в ДНФ, которые с целью сравнения эффективности предложенного алгоритма заимствовано из публикаций известных авторов.
Вывод. Предложен новый метод распознавания различных типов полных и частных симметрий (полисиметрии, простые симметрии и антисимметрии) как в полностью, так и частично заданных было в функциях на основе численного теоретико-множественного логикового дифференцировки отличается от известных относительно простой практической реализацией.
Загрузить полный текст в PDF (на английском).
Ключевые слова: распознавание полных и частичных симметрий, Булова функция, числовое теоретико-множественное логикове дифференцировки.
Поступила 22.07.2019